okay so this will show you how to work with some void elements in HTML most but not all elements can have content and the content can include elements with content but elements arent required to actually have content and some actually can even that and these are called void elements so for example the BR tag represents a line break but it cant actually hold any content so heres a list of void elements in html5 the area tag it defines a hyperlink area with some text in an image map base specifies the documents base URL or target for all relative URLs in the document BR like we said I represents a line break call defines the properties of one or more columns within a call group element command defines a command that can be invoked by a user HR specifies the thematic change of content using a horizontal line image IMG defines an image input defines a type data field that allows users to enter the data to edit data link defines a relationship between a document and an external resource
